In RB, patience is the key. Use your binos, stay in cover and scout out all areas before moving to them. Use your map and look where friendlies are, and where spotted enemies are.
The Panzer IV series from F2 onwards have amazing guns. Use the stock APCBC rounds and snipe, your armour isn't strong enough to brawl. If you're having trouble penning certain tanks, preview them and use the armour viewer to find their weakspots.
